Notes Sent by Newport Union, under Dr T Bowman Stephenson, placed with Joseph McGowan, farmer, Laurel, Dufferin, Ontario
April 8 1902
Age 14, satisfactory situation with comfortable farmer, employed at farm work, good health, attends Methodist Church, good character, terms-$3 per month for 1st and $4 per month for 2nd year. He is well pleased with his situation and treatment. A fair sized boy for his age. Mr McGowan states that he is a steady boy making good headway.
